Nociceptors
Sensory receptors present chiefly in the skin and viscera that detect harmful stimuli, signaling potential damage to the nervous system.
Electromagnetic Receptors
Sensory receptors in some animals that detect electromagnetic fields, aiding in navigation and prey location.
Sensilla
refers to sensory organs or structures in arthropods, such as insects, that detect changes in the external environment.
Electrical Potentials
The difference in electric charge between two points, which can drive the flow of electrons or ions and is fundamental in biological processes and electrical circuits.
